Hearts with Hands Opens as County Shelter and Provides Meals During Winter Storm Fern
Swannanoa, NC, January 23, 2026: 3:30 PM EST. || In response to Winter Storm Fern, Hearts with Hands is opening its warehouse (850 Warren Wilson Road, Swannanoa, NC 28778) as a county shelter to support individuals and families impacted by severe winter weather conditions.
The shelter will open 1/24/26 at 9:00 AM and will provide warm meals, a safe indoor space, and essential support services for those in need during the storm. Hearts with Hands is working closely with the Red Cross and Buncombe County to ensure the shelter operates safely and efficiently as weather conditions develop.
At this time, Hearts with Hands will not be hosting a public supply distribution. Our focus during Winter Storm Fern is on operating the shelter and providing meals while prioritizing safety for guests, staff, and volunteers amid icy and hazardous road conditions.
Due to dangerous travel conditions, Hearts with Hands is limiting volunteer movement and requesting that only on-site volunteers assist with meal preparation and shelter operations. This approach helps reduce travel risks while ensuring consistent care for those staying at the shelter.
